The Limits of Remote Video Monitoring
Remote video monitoring has traditionally involved significant tradeoffs, requiring substantial resources. Staffing a Global Security Operations Center (GSOC) or central monitoring facility with trained operators is essential for managing dozens or hundreds of camera feeds.
Even highly trained professionals face natural limitations, with studies showing sustained visual monitoring leads to fatigue within approximately twenty minutes. This can result in dropped attention, accumulating unreviewed alerts, and ultimately, missed incidents.
Concurrently, monitoring costs escalate with each new site or camera added to a network, making comprehensive live coverage often unfeasible. Consequently, most organizations do not actively monitor the majority of their cameras, relegating them to passive recording rather than active security tools.
The primary limitation in scaling effective remote monitoring has never been the underlying technology itself. Instead, it has consistently been the inherent challenge of achieving operational scale with human resources.
Eliminating the Operator Bottleneck
Agentic AI directly addresses the core constraint in remote monitoring: the human review queue. It fundamentally transforms the traditional process where an analytic or motion event triggers an alert, which then enters a monitoring queue for an operator to review and decide on necessary action.
With Agentic AI, the workflow is fundamentally different. An analytic trigger leads the system to verify the event in real time, and if a threat is confirmed, deterrence and escalation measures begin immediately, without human intervention.
This includes issuing voice interventions, notifying relevant stakeholders, and automatically initiating incident record formation. All these critical actions occur simultaneously, eliminating the delay typically associated with human review processes.

The Compliance Layer
Every action performed by Agentic AI is meticulously and automatically documented. This includes capturing video clips, audio interactions, transcripts, timestamps, and escalation notes as each incident unfolds, with all records encrypted and securely stored.
For GSOC managers, this means comprehensive incident reports are available immediately, eliminating the laborious process of reconstruction hours or days later. This provides an unprecedented level of real-time insight and operational efficiency.
